- Interview with RaiD from SLAM
- by Opic
-
-
- RaiD is one of the more outspoken virus writers of the 'scene' openly
- creating confrontation with the AV community at large as well as many of
- his 'guinea pigs'. He is the author of such virii as: the Weed family
- (v1.0-1.5), the Rustybug Family (v1.0-1.1), and in more recent times
- the Krile family (v1.0-1.0g and counting) all written in ASIC.

- 4)Please give a brief description of the ASIC language to those
- unfamiliar with it.
-
- Also....Well, for starters to kill a stupid rumer...ASIC is *not*
- basic, nor a basic subset or dialec. While it shares some familiarities,
- it is by no means basic. It's a rather...intricate language, once you get
- used to it. At first it appears as utter junk, but once you get under the
- hood...You learn to appreciate it's power.... Much like...c-- (not ++)
- and asm. :-)
-
- 5)Did you choose to write your virii in ASIC out of want or necessity
- (ie:do you know other languages well enough to write virii in them
- also)?
-
- Well, I wanted to see if I could do it. I'd read and watched
- viruses...I wanted to write one, in a language which would make it a
- bitch to remove. (I have my reasons). I learned how to use some dos
- interrupts, and file io control thanks to it. -) eheh...But, my later
- viruses are being more...asm built then anything else now adays.
